
17
B. Cập nhật
Thêm có hại: mâu thuẫn
Bớt Dị thƣờng
Sửa bất lợi: dƣ thừa
___________________________________________________________________
Bài tập chương 2:
B i 1: Biểu diễn một cơ sở tri thức trong thực tế gồm 6 luật.
B i 2: Biểu diễn một cơ sở tri thức gồm 8 luật, xác định v xử lý các luật dƣ thừa.
B i 3: Biểu diễn một cơ sở tri thức gồm 8 luật, xác định v xử lý các mâu thuẫn.

18
Chương 3: Các kỹ thuật suy diễn và lập luận
3.1. Nhập môn
Động cơ, mô tơ hay máy suy diễn gồm 2 bộ phận chính:
- Cơ chế suy diễn (Processor) gồm:
+ Suy diễn tiến Inference (CT, KL, set of facts) và KQ: boolean
+ Suy diễn lùi R: set of rule
- Cơ chế cổ điển (control unit):
+ chọn hƣớng suy diễn (MACRO)
+ chọn luật
thƣờng có MẸO (heuristc metaknowledge)
+ phân rã CSTT SD phân tán
SD song song
+ Lọc (tinh)
(nhìn thấy cái n o không cần thiết thì loại, xác định cái n o đƣợc chọn trƣớc)
3.2. Phân rã CSTT
Fact Precedence Graph (FPG) = (F, A)
+ Đỉnh : tập các sự kiện
+ Cung: (a,b)
A
r: left
b
R ; a
left
USER
Động cơ
CSTT
Tình huống
Kernel

19
D: 1) a
b
2) b
c
3) c
e
4) c
d
5) d
e
f
6) b
h
7) f
h
g
Tập sự kiện:
F = { a, b, c, d, e, f, g, h} tách ra hai sự kiện:
F1 = { a, b, c} R1 = { a
b, b
c}
F2 = { e, d, f, g, h} R2 = { d
e
f, f
h
g}
R0 = {c
e, c
d, b
h}
F0 = {b, c, d, b, h}
Đây l một cách phân
rã CSTT
eval({F1, F2})
min
- Mô hình star
a b c
c
e d
f
h g
R1
R0
F0
R2
R4
R0
R1
R2
R3

20
- Nếu phân rã dựa trên tập luật l m gốc thì dẫn đến full condition
- Phân rã theo tập sự kiện hình sao.
3.3. Mô tơ suy diễn
A. Suy diễn tiến, lùi (nhắc lại)
1. Suy diễn tiến
tìm kiếm
VD: 1) a
b
2) b
c
3) c
e
4)c
d
GT = {a}
{a}f min {a,b} min {a,b,c} {a,b,c,d}
{a}
{a, b}
{a, b, c} {a, b, h}
{a, b, h, c}
A b
B c
C e
hed
hb
dc
ghf
r1
2,6 r2
3,4,6 r3
r1
r2
r6
(3,4,6)
(3,4)
.....
.....
.....
5) d
e
f
6) b
h
7) f
h
g

21
SUY DIỄN TIẾN
ĐỒ THỊ SUY DIỄN TIẾN
1) GT
2) T.gian (SK đã chứng minh)
3) THOẢ
T.Gian
T.Gian
{q}
r: left
q
r
thoa
4) Kết thúc
T.Gian
KL
5) VẾT
1) Đỉnh gốc
2) Nút
3) CUNG
T.Gian
T.Gian
T.gian = Tgian
{q}
4) Lá
5) Đƣờng đi
Chú ý:
- Nếu SDT theo vét cạn
độ phức tạp tƣơng ứng với quá trình tìm kiếm
trên đồ thị SD.
CSD trên(vecan)
Ctìm kiếmVC = 0(BH)
B: Branching (độ phân nhánh) v H l chiều cao của cây
2. Suy diễn lùi
tìm kiếm
{g} {f, h} {d, e, h}
ĐỒ THỊ SUY DIỄN LÙI ( And, or)
{g}
{f} {h}
{d} {e} {}
{c} {c} {a}
{b}
r
r1
f
r5
r7
r6
r4
r3
{a}

